Bookham Rifle Club
Beneficiary group, LeisureThe Club provides facilities for the local community to pursue the sport of target shooting. We run training courses for members new to the sport and for local young people to come to try the sport. We offer reduced rates/free membership to senior members. We also off the County Association the use of the Range for their competitions.

Weybridge Ladies Amateur Rowing Club (wlarc)
Beneficiary group, LeisureWe provide and maintain facilities and coaching for the sport of rowing, sculling and coxing for women and girls in our community. We do this by running Try-days and rowing courses, with rowing at weekends and during the week. We run indoor fitness training during the winter evenings. We run an annual regatta for men, women and juniors (13-18 years). We are open to all, regardless of ability.
